We really missed Phillips and hopefully everyone appreciates what he brings to the team. We struggled to find our usual cohesion playing out from the back and it made everyone a bit jittery resulting in too many misplaced passes.

As Ristac pointed out Ben Whites movement when we were in possession was sadly lacking, however he made up for it with good challenges and used his pace to get back in when needed.

Not having a go at young Ben as he's been brilliant for us but we need Kalvin as he just makes everything work in Bielsa's system.

Think we got away with one tonight as overall we were not at our best.

Evening everyone. We ground it out today which is what you have to do.
This time last year, after 35 games, we had 67 points and were actually top but both Norwich and Sheff Utd had a game in hand. Norwich then won their next six games. After 40 games we had 76, they had 84. That's what we need to do. If we do I think we'll pass West Brom.
It's not going to do my blood pressure any good but I'll take 1-0 wins all the way in.
I thought Berardi did well, he's solid but can be a bit hot headed, I'd like to get Philips back in. It frees up other players when he's there so we get more out of them.
Harrison has got to get that early ball in! He wasn't the only one guilty but most Boro chances came from one of ours just running into a crowd of players and losing the ball.
As others said, I have no idea how Bamford didn't get at least one today, he must close his eyes when he heads it because he always seems to pick out the keeper, and the open goal, it must have been tougher than it looked.
